Kim Hildebrandt coached Terrapin Masters during the 1996-1997 school year. In 1993 through 1996, she was a member of the University of Maryland varsity swim team, swimming primarily the 200, 100, and 50 free and competing in Senior Nationals in 1995.
She graduated in 1997 with a degree in Education and was hired to teach in Harford County, Maryland in the summer of 1997. She is currently teaching 7 high school students, where she is creating and implementing an inclusion program. The students have severe disabilities ranging from mental retardation to autism. Kim says, "I'm so excited and thrilled with the challenge."
